[Code S] Ro32 Group F: Unpredictable You - S2 2015

Text byTL.net ESPORTS
May 13th, 2015 04:00 GMT
2015 GSL Season 1

SBENU GSL
Season 2 Code S



Unpredictable You
Life, Symbol, YoDa, Bbyong

Brackets and standings on Liquipedia

Unpredictable You


by Destructicon

(Z)Life's quest to become the best player of 2015 got off to a great start. After winning Blizzcon 2014 Life continued his rampage by winning IEM Taipei and qualifying for GSL, NSSL and IEM Katowice. In both Starleagues Life advanced deeper and deeper, and as the trail of bodies grew it seemed as if no one could challenge him. And then Life meet Dream in the NSSL semi-final, and after a titanic battle of wills, the KT Zerg found himself vanquished. Despite taking the GSL title after a close fought series with PartinG, the NSSL defeat still denied the zerg prodigy from achieving the rare feet of winning both Korean individual leagues. Shortly afterwards, Life's journey at IEM Katowice was cut short by INnoVation in another tense series and, with the loss to Dark in KeSPA Cup's Ro4, Life's crusade came to a screeching halt. Despite all the setbacks Life is still a monster of a player; all his losses came at the hands of phenomenal players and in most cases only after long and arduous series that went the distance. Life has already restarted his journey by going through his S2SL group. Now he will look to do the same in GSL. Despite being favored against most of the players, Life still has to not let his love for aggression get the best of him, especially against Bbyong who has shown a strong tendency to go mech.

(Z)Symbol for the longest time just couldn't catch a break. After being picked up by Jin Air, he spent the majority of his time on the bench and in the team house, training, day after day to reach his old level. The first few months of 2015 didn't help as he failed to make a dent in individual leagues. However with the advent of season two for GSL and S2SL, Symbol succeeded in qualifying for both. His successes softened the hearts of the Jin Air coach who gave him two opportunities to play in Proleague, but Symbol crashed and burned in both games. Despite getting 3-0'd by herO in S2SL challenger, Symbol managed to reach Code S by defeating PenguiN. Still, I can't see him making it any farther. His style of play doesn't seem suited to the present meta-game and he is stuck in a group of very strong opponents.

(T)YoDa just can't seem to catch a break, either. After leaving IM and moving to Europe he turned from one of the most consistent and reliable team league and promising Code S player into a shadow of his former self. His results plummeted and for months he was stuck in mediocrity. Finally it seemed like his results would turn around once he joined TCM and made a WCS EU Final. But with the announced changes to the WCS system, YoDa was forced back to Korea. Initially it looked like it would be a smooth transition for the former IM terran as he joined PRIME, won a couple of games in Proleague, and even qualified for Code S Ro16. However as time went on YoDa's results started to regress, and in time, both his individual league and team league results plummeted. YoDa managed to save his Code S berth by defeating DRG by the skin of his teeth. However he'll need to do a lot more if he plans to advance from this group.

The last player in this group, (T)Bbyong is without a doubt one of the most volatile in the entire scene. A look at his recent results will reveal wins in both individual tournaments and in Proleague against top players such as Life, sOs, herO and Solar. On the flip side though you also see losses against people you'd consider beneath him, like Pet, BravO, Creator and Dynamite. Despite his overall consistency improving vastly as the years have gone on, Bbyong still remains highly unpredictable, capable of both defeating S class players as well as lose to Code B players. Common sense would dictate that he should be doing great right now, as Bbyong has long been a strong mech player and his style improved in TvZ, which was already at a superb 60% win rate. At the very least his love for offbeat builds coupled with his strong style should see him at least favored to advance in second place. But with Bbyong you never know: he might as soon beat Life as he is likely to lose to YoDa.

Prediction:

Life > Symbol
YoDa < Bbyong
Life > Bbyong
Symbol < YoDa
Bbyong > YoDa

(Z)Life and (T)Bbyong to advance.
